How would the amount of carbon dioxide in the atmosphere change if
there were no plants?
1. No change
2. It would increase
3. It would decrease

Respuesta :

kryptickid
kryptickid kryptickid
  • 03-03-2021

Answer:

it would increase

Explanation:

plants take in carbon dioxide and give oxygen
